AltruBio Inc.

AltruBio is a clinical-stage San Francisco biotech developing first-in-class immune checkpoint enhancer antibodies for autoimmune and inflammatory diseases. Its lead program, ALTB-268, targets PSGL-1 to restore T-cell homeostasis, and is advancing through mid-stage trials in ulcerative colitis. The company rebranded from AbGenomics in 2020 under CEO Judy Chou and closed an oversubscribed $225M Series B in 2024.

Enthera Pharmaceuticals

Enthera Pharmaceuticals is a clinical-stage biotech based in Milan, Italy, developing first-in-class biologics that aim to do something most autoimmune drugs do not: restore the organ, not just calm the inflammation. Its lead antibody, ebrasodebart (Ent001), blocks the IGFBP3/TMEM219 pathway, a signal that drives apoptosis of intestinal stem cells in the gut and insulin-producing beta cells in the pancreas. The company targets inflammatory bowel disease and type 1 diabetes, two conditions with deep unmet need, and is advancing the program through Phase 1 clinical trials.

Oshi Health

Oshi Health is a virtual-first gastrointestinal care clinic that gives the roughly one in four Americans living with digestive disorders fast access to a coordinated team of GI providers, registered dietitians, behavioral health specialists, and care coordinators. Available in all 50 states as an in-network benefit, Oshi pairs unlimited virtual visits and messaging with evidence-based, whole-person treatment - an approach a national health plan's analysis tied to 92% symptom improvement, 98% patient satisfaction, and more than $10,000 in medical cost savings per patient over six months.
